1. Introduction to Combined Land Preparation Machines


In the ever-evolving world of agriculture, **maximizing efficiency** is paramount. The advent of **combined land preparation machines** has revolutionized the way farmers approach land management. These multifaceted machines are designed to streamline various processes, allowing agronomists to cultivate, till, and prepare land for sowing all in one go. Their integrated systems ensure that the soil is optimally prepared, enhancing overall agricultural productivity.

2. Understanding the Importance of Land Preparation in Agriculture


Land preparation is a critical step in agricultural practices. It involves preparing the soil to provide an ideal environment for crop growth. Proper land preparation can improve soil structure, enhance moisture retention, and reduce the prevalence of pests and diseases. By integrating various operations such as ploughing, harrowing, and seedbed preparation, farmers can establish a solid foundation for successful crop production.

3. Types of Combined Land Preparation Machines


There are several types of combined land preparation machines available, each tailored for specific agricultural needs. Understanding these options allows farmers to make informed decisions.

3.1. Disc Harrows


**Disc harrows** are pivotal in soil loosening and mixing. They effectively break up clumps of soil, aiding in the incorporation of organic matter and fertilizer. The adjustable disc angles make them versatile for various soil conditions.

3.2. Ploughs


**Ploughs** are essential for turning over the top layer of soil, which helps in weed control and aeration. These machines can be used in varying depths, depending on the crop being planted.

3.3. Cultivators


**Cultivators** serve to prepare the seedbed by breaking up soil clumps and providing a fine tilth. They can also be used for shallow tillage, promoting better soil aeration and water penetration.

3.4. Seedbed Preparation Machines


These specialized machines ensure a well-structured seedbed. They can incorporate fertilizers while preparing the soil, making them efficient for planting operations.

4. Benefits of Using Combined Land Preparation Machines


Utilizing combined land preparation machines provides numerous advantages that contribute to agricultural efficiency.

4.1. Time Efficiency


One of the most significant benefits is the reduced time required for land preparation. Farmers can complete multiple operations in a single pass, minimizing field time and maximizing productivity.

4.2. Cost Savings


By combining various operations, these machines reduce the number of trips needed across the field, which translates into lower fuel costs and less wear on machinery. The efficiency gained also leads to significant labor savings.

4.3. Enhanced Soil Health


Combined machines often come with features that promote better soil health, such as minimal soil disturbance and better organic matter incorporation. This leads to improved soil structure and fertility.

4.4. Improved Crop Yields


With optimal soil preparation, crops have a better chance to thrive. The right conditions lead to healthier plants and, consequently, higher yields.

5. Key Features to Consider When Choosing a Combined Land Preparation Machine


Selecting the right combined land preparation machine is crucial for achieving the desired results. Here are key features to evaluate:
- **Versatility:** Look for machines that can handle multiple tasks and adjust to various soil conditions.
- **Durability:** Equipment constructed with high-quality materials ensures longevity and reliability.
- **Ease of Use:** Machines that are user-friendly and easy to operate can save time and training costs.
- **Maintenance Requirements:** Consider the maintenance needs of the machine to ensure ongoing performance.

6. Best Practices for Operating Combined Land Preparation Machines


To maximize the efficiency of these machines, adhering to best practices is essential.
1. **Regular Maintenance:** Conduct routine checks to ensure all components are functioning optimally.
2. **Proper Calibration:** Adjust the machine settings according to soil type and moisture levels to achieve the best results.
3. **Soil Moisture Monitoring:** Operate the machine when the soil is in the right condition, which is typically neither too wet nor too dry.
4. **Training Operators:** Well-trained operators can effectively utilize the machine’s features, enhancing productivity and efficiency.

8. Frequently Asked Questions (FAQs)


**Q1: What is a combined land preparation machine?**
A combined land preparation machine integrates multiple functions such as ploughing, harrowing, and seedbed preparation into a single unit, enhancing efficiency in agricultural practices.
**Q2: How does using a combined machine save costs?**
By performing multiple tasks in one pass, combined machines reduce fuel consumption, labor costs, and the wear and tear on equipment.
**Q3: Are combined land preparation machines suitable for all soil types?**
Most combined machines can be adjusted to work in various soil conditions, but it’s essential to choose the right model based on specific soil characteristics.
**Q4: What maintenance is required for these machines?**
Regular maintenance includes checking and replacing worn-out parts, lubricating moving components, and ensuring proper calibration according to the soil and crop needs.
**Q5: Can these machines be used for organic farming?**
Yes, many modern combined land preparation machines are designed with features that support organic farming, such as minimal soil disturbance and better incorporation of organic materials.

Drive disc harrow price, deep loosening machine price: correct use and maintenance of disc harrow, deep loosening machine

The correct use and maintenance of the disc harrow: in operation, the technical condition of the rake, scraper, square shaft, bearing, angle adjuster and connecting parts should be checked frequently, especially the end nut of the disc harrow group and the fixing bolts of each bearing. If it is found loose, tighten it in time, and remove the weeds and dirt on the workpiece in time.
